Setup your Poly VVX X50 Device

Set up Steps from the Web Interface (WebUI)
- On the phone, press and hold 1, 4, 7 for 5 seconds to obtain the IP address, MAC address, and firmware version.
- On a computer on the same network as the phone, open a web browser. The phone has to be on the same local network as the computer for this to work.
- You may also need to turn on Web Server Configuration in the phone:
- Press the Home button.
- Select Settings.
- Scroll down and select Advanced. The admin password by default is 456.
- Select Admin Settings.
- Scroll down to Web Server configuration.
- Set it to Enabled and set Web Config Mode to HTTP/HTTPS.
- Press the back softkey and choose Save Config. The phone may reboot.
- Press the Home button.

- Navigate to https://[device IP address] (i.e. https://10.1.10.127).
- When prompted enter the password. By default, this is 456.
- Hover the mouse over Settings at the top of the page, and select Provisioning Server.
- Enter the following settings:
- Server Type: Based on profile, see the server address table for this information.
- Server Address: Locate the server information for the device below.
- Tag SN to UA: Enable.

- Click Save.
- The phone should reboot and provision.
Set up Steps from Device
Due to the complexity of entering the server address into the phone directly, Nextiva recommends provisioning through the WebUI, if possible.
- Press the Home button.
- Navigate to Settings.
- Select Advanced.
- Enter the admin password. By default, it is 456.
- Select Administration Settings.
- Select Network Configuration.
- Select Provisioning Server.
- Scroll down to Server Type and select based on the device profile.
- Scroll down to Server Address. Using T9 entry, type in the server address for the phone.
- Scroll down to Tag SN to UA, and choose Enabled.
- Press the Back softkey two times.
- Select Save Config.
- The phone should reboot and provision.
Server Addresses

| Make sure you use the provisioning URL that matches the device profile in your account. | ||
|---|---|---|
| Device Profile | Server Type | Server Address |
| Polycom UC VVX150 | HTTP | dm.nextiva.com:80/dms/Nextiva_Service_Provider/Polycom/UC-VVX150/ |
| Polycom UC VVX250 | HTTPS | dm.nextiva.com:443/dms/Nextiva_Service_Provider/Polycom/UC-VVX250/ |
| Polycom UC VVX350 | HTTP | dm.nextiva.com:80/dms/Nextiva_Service_Provider/Polycom/UC-VVX350/ |
| Polycom UC VVX450 | HTTP | dm.nextiva.com:80/dms/Nextiva_Service_Provider/Polycom/UC-VVX450/ |
| Poly VVX250 | HTTPS | dm.nextiva.com/dms/Nextiva_Service_Provider/Poly/VVX250/ |
| Poly VVX350 | HTTPS | dm.nextiva.com/dms/Nextiva_Service_Provider/Poly/VVX350/ |
| Poly VVX450 | HTTPS | dm.nextiva.com/dms/Nextiva_Service_Provider/Poly/VVX450/ |
Troubleshooting
If the phone does not auto-provision, check the following:
- Is the MAC address correct on your account?
- Is the device type correct on your account?
- Is Tag SN to UA enabled?
- Is the Server Type set correctly?
- Is the Server Address entered correctly?
- No typos.
- No spaces at the beginning or end.
